## Env Vars — Farelane Pricing Experiment

The Farelane experiment service reads `FARELANE_COHORT_PCT` and `FARELANE_VARIANT` from `.env` at deploy time. Changing either mid-experiment invalidates results, so coordinate with analytics first. The service also needs an experiment-platform credential to report conversions; it belongs on the line directly after this sentence.

secret setting of fawig-tawip: RELAY_SECRET3=e04

# Service Accounts: String Extraction

The `extract-i18n` script pulls translatable strings from all Bramblewick repos and pushes them to the Glossa service. It runs under the `i18n-extractor` service account. Do not run it under your personal account; Glossa rate-limits individual users aggressively. The account has write access to the staging catalog only. Set the token in your shell before invoking the script. The current staging token is below.

API key for kahap-kafog: zpat15_6qzxZ7YR8aDwjmp

Subject: Quillbus log compaction cut-over — summary

Hi all,

The compaction cut-over for Quillbus completed cleanly at 02:10. Segments older than the retention horizon were rewritten, duplicate keys collapsed as expected, and consumer offsets validated against the pre-cut snapshot. Disk usage on the broker tier dropped roughly forty percent. For review, the compactor now runs with the settings below.

deployment values, kadug-fawip:
[fenath]
port = 9200
region = north-3
host = fenath.lumicworks.corp
timeout_ms = 250
retries = 7

If your turnstile counter plugin fails the integration stage on the Brindlemoor Arena simulator, check that your plugin declares the `pulse-dedupe` capability. The simulator replays duplicate turnstile pulses, and plugins without dedupe will overcount and fail the attendance assertion. Rebuild against the GateTally SDK 4.x line; older SDKs ignore the capability flag entirely. If failures persist after a clean rebuild, capture the failing run from the dashboard and include the token printed below in your support ticket.

session token of kajop-yahog = htk9_f2a6c0eaf